Take any animal that has external fertilisation. Each of these eggs has only a small chance a) being fertilised in the first place and b) actually surviving to hatch, so to speak. So many eggs are laid at once to increase the chance that there will be a decent amount of offsping.

Also bear in mind that alot of the offspring won't make it past the early stages of life due to predators etc.
